We are designing and engineering biosolutions computationally, in silico. We are creating these solutions partly from scratch, de novo, and usually on demand, for scalable practice application.
Our computational work is enabled by a proprietary platform. At its core, this platform is driving the design of novel molecules, with numerous physics- and AI-based algorithms. The resulting molecules can be simple biological monomers, including proteins, glycans and lipids. These can also be more complex biological or merely biocompatible combinations, such as programmable aptamer drug conjugates (ApDC), dsRNA-carrying lipid-polymer nanoparticles (LPNPs) or immobilized, PEGylated enzymes.

Pathways
Oftentimes, novel molecules alone do not yet provide a suitable biosolution. The new molecule(s) need to be complemented with other molecules and related to ambient, direction, regulation to a complete metabolic, regulatory, signaling or immune pathway. Our platform is enabling the engineering and simulation of augmented existing or completely new pathways for medical or industrial applications.

Evolver
Finding the most suitable pathway with the best-fitting molecules is oftentimes an iterative improvement process. Our in silico platform is managing this process as an accelerated evolutionary multi-objective optimization run.
